Prince Charles ‘determined to keep Harry and Meghan at heart of royal family’

Prince Charles is desperate to keep the Duke and Duchess of Sussex at the heart of a progressive monarchy fit for the 21st century, royal sources have revealed.

He still believes Meghan is the perfect match for Harry and the family – and is determined to bring the couple back in.

A senior palace source said: “There’s a genuine fear from Charles that this could be the beginning of the end for Harry and Meghan’s involvement with the family and that, in his words would be ‘an utter tragedy’.

“Charles has implored everyone to work together to bring them back into the fold before it is too late, as he realises the benefits they have as a couple and indeed for the popularity of the monarchy across the world.

“The message is clear: the stakes are too high to lose the one of the family’s greatest assets.”

Charles, 71, has a clear vision of how he wants a “slimmed-down” monarchy to operate in future, with Harry and Meghan bringing their star quality to major roles.

But he was disheartened at the couple’s wish to split from The Firm and pursue the prospect of earning millions without the blessing of the extended family.

The couple had been warned their plan to break away and split their time between big-money corporations and the Crown would be “wholly unworkable”.

Harry is understood to have told Charles the wheels of change moved too slowly in the palace, prompting the Sussexes to release their bombshell departure statement ahead of time this week.

But the Mirror can reveal that after a meeting between the Queen, Charles, the Cambridges and Sussexes on Thursday, Harry and Meghan have been given “a new range of options” for how their new roles could work.

Charles has made no secret of his admiration for Meghan and is said to be saddened at the prospect of losing her.
